Nottingham Forest Posted August 31, 2010 Share Posted August 31, 2010 People sign for different clubs in january all the time though so why does this not apply for them? :s Its doubly annoying because before i started negotiations he hadnt played yet No its is they play for 2 teams in one season. Its happened before and the rules can be different for different countries. The season that Lassana Diarra moved from Chelsea to Arsenal and then to Porstmouth in Jnauary. He played for 3 teams as he made a sub appearance I think for Chelsea in the Community Shield but that didnt count.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...
